Explain how to use the discriminant to determine the number and type of roots of a quadratic equation.

Answer:The discriminant is the expression b2 - 4ac, which is defined for any quadratic equation ax2 + bx + c = 0. Based upon the sign of the expression, you can determine how many real number solutions the quadratic equation has. If you get a positive number, the quadratic will have two unique solutions.
